Highlights

On average, there are 174 sunny days per year in Post Falls. Eugene averages 155 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Post Falls, Idaho gets 22.4 inches of rain, on average, per year. Eugene, Oregon gets 47 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.

Post Falls averages 39.9 inches of snow per year. Eugene averages 3 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

August is the hottest month for Eugene with an average high temperature of 82.4°, which ranks it as about average compared to other places in Oregon. In Eugene,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Eugene are September, July and August.

August is the hottest month for Post Falls with an average high temperature of 83.3°, which ranks it as cooler than most places in Idaho. In Post Falls,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Post Falls are September, June and July.
December has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Eugene with an average of 33.9°. This is warmer than most places in Oregon.

December has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Post Falls with an average of 23.1°. This is one of the warmest places in Idaho.

In Eugene, there are 13.1 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is cooler than most places in Oregon.

In Post Falls, there are 15.9 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is about average compared to other places in Idaho.

In Eugene, there are 46.9 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is about average compared to other places in Oregon.

In Post Falls, there are 132.5 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is warmer than most places in Idaho.

In Eugene, there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is about average compared to other places in Oregon.

In Post Falls, there are 2.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is warmer than most places in Idaho.

December is the wettest month in Eugene with 7.8 inches of rain, and the driest month is July with 0.6 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 42% of yearly precipitation and 6%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 47.0 inches in Eugene means that it is wetter than most places in Oregon.


November is the wettest month in Post Falls with 3.2 inches of rain, and the driest month is August with 0.8 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 34% of yearly precipitation and 16%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 22.4 inches in Post Falls means that it is wetter than most places in Idaho.

December is the rainiest month in Eugene with 18.9 days of rain, and July is the driest month with only 3.2 rainy days. There are 151.2 rainy days annually in Eugene, which is rainier than most places in Oregon.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 35%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 10% chance of a rainy day.

November is the rainiest month in Post Falls with 14.6 days of rain, and August is the driest month with only 4.3 rainy days. There are 118.4 rainy days annually in Post Falls, which is rainier than most places in Idaho. The rainiest season is Spring when it rains 31%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 15% chance of a rainy day.

An annual snowfall of 3.0 inches in Eugene means that it is about average compared to other places in Oregon.

An annual snowfall of 39.9 inches in Post Falls means that it is about average compared to other places in Idaho.
February is the snowiest month in Eugene with 1.4 inches of snow, and 3 months of the year have significant snowfall.

December is the snowiest month in Post Falls with 14.6 inches of snow, and 6 months of the year have significant snowfall.

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.

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.

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
